COMPARISON OF TOP THREE BRANDS
I am writing a review of three toilet cleaning systems I've bought here on amazon: Fluidmaster : Uses a cartridge containing a chlorine based tablet. Cartridge is not meant to be refilled. Chlorine odor noticeable in the bathroom. Cartridge can be modified (I used a dremel) so it is easily refilled. NeverScrub : Uses a cartridge containing a chlorine based crystal. Cartridge is not meant to be refilled. Chlorine odor noticeable in the bathroom. Kaboom : Does not use a cartridge. Bromine tablet refill inserts directly by unscrewing a cap. No odor noticeable in the bathroom. All three of these systems work the same way and all are really easy to install. All of them put a toilet cleaning chemical (tablets or crystals) in-line between the water fill valve and the toilet bowl fill pipe. All of them prevent the chemical from getting into the tank water (so there is no damage to the plastic parts in the tank). All sell refills for their systems. All keep the toilet bowl equally clean for about 1-3 months depending on how often it is flushed. Amazon also sells Pool/Spa Cleaning Chlorine and Bromine tablets, which as far as I can tell do just as good a job keeping the toilets clean as the refills but at a fraction of the cost. I have tried all of the following, each of which provide enough tablets to keep all the toilets in the house clean for 10 years and they are all very cheap: Kem-Tek 177 : The tablets fit well in the dremel-tool modified Fluidmaster cartridges. The tablets fit well in the Kaboom. The bathroom has a slight chlorine odor. Spa-Kem 267 : The tablets are too large to fit in the Fluidmaster cartridges. The tablets fit well in the Kaboom. No odor. Tropi Clear : The tablets fit well in the dremel-tool modified Fluidmaster cartridges. The tablets fit well in the Kaboom. No odor. Chlorine and Bromine are fairly equal in cleaning ability. Chlorine has that chlorine odor. Bromine is broken down by sunlight. Which is why, on a sunny day, outdoor pools use chlorine. But at night, or indoors, or on a cloudy day, they use bromine since there is no smell. Summary. The Fluidmaster system works but the cartridges are expensive. To refill the cartridges easily requires a small modification with a dremel tool. The cartridge is too small for any tablets larger than 1 inch in diameter. The NeverScrub system also works but the cartridges are expensive. What I am using is the Kaboom system with the bromine tablets (either the Tropi Clear or the Spa-Kem 267 ) as they have no odor and clean just as well as the chlorine tablets.

This is the STARTER KIT you use to set up the system. You only have to buy this once for each toilet. There is a different box (same colouring, slightly smaller) that contains ONLY refills! (A three pack for about $12) Make sure you are ordering the correct thing! PLUS, you CAN NOT use the refills without this! It would be like trying to walk your dog without actually having a dog! If you're even slightly handy this is easy to install. It hangs INSIDE the tank, and you have to reroute the bowl fill hose to use it. BE AWARE that there ARE a very small number of toilets that CANNOT use this device! Before you order, go take the lid off the toilet tank and make sure you have a (usually black, but sometimes white) hose about the diameter of a pencil running from the filler control to the overflow tube in the center of the tank. If you can't find this, or look and can't figure out what I'm describing, then you probably can't install this. I do house cleaning and every time I get a new client I install one of these in each of their toilets. Makes my cleaning job SO MUCH EASIER! It has a SLIGHT odor of a swimming pool which I can detect when I flush the toilet. If I don't smell it, I check the unit and usually have to install new tablets. A package (with two tablets) lasts about 3 months in an averagely used toilet. Finally, this is a cleaning assistant, not a cleaning replacement! You still have to grab a brush and scrub the inside of the bowl with a proper toilet cleaner. Just not as often or as vigorously. It helps keep mold from growing at the waterline, keeps the smell of urine washed away, and softens the calcium ring at the water line so that you don't have to pumice it as often or as hard (if you have hard water). Finally, DON'T USE THIS PRODUCT IF YOU HAVE PETS THAT DRINK FROM THE TOILET! IT WILL KILL THEM!

use CHLORINE (TRICHLOR) not BROMINE refill tablets
Works great. Recommend using chlorine (trichlor) pool tablet refills NOT bromine. Bromine tablets left mold bloom in the bowl, apparently bromine is not is strong as chlorine. Very affordable to get a canister of 1" tablets. Make sure any bromine is completely rinsed out as bromine and chlorine have a toxic reaction together.

The tablets that come with Kaboom are excellent. They are basically chlorine tablets about 1 inch in size. I have not seen the replacements anywhere. What we do to feed these Kaboom systems is break up the large drop-in tank tablets while they are in package and put that in the Kaboom. One large tablet lasts for use about two to three months. We put about half the tablet pieces in at a time. We keep the pieces in a glass jar that are not used. It works for us. Amazon does have generic replacements that are sold for Kaboom. Chlorine tablets that are used to shock home wells I would imagine would work. The Kaboom System saves the inside of the tank from the chemicals destroying the parts and rubber. The chlorine goes directly into the bowl a little at a time. It is so simple.

A great way to desinfect the toilet bowl without breaking it.
As I was repairing a broken valve and flapper, burned by chlorine tablet, I found this handy item. Keep the toilet bowl clean with chlorine without the hassle of having to replace parts that get corroded over time and start leaking. Simply plug it between the float valve and the chute, and you're done. It come with two 1 inch tablets. I recommend looking for spa tablet instead of the original refill, as they cost as much as the device itself!
